Background
The pulse type dust removing equipment is a novel efficient long-bag dust remover, is a novel efficient bag type dust remover developed on the basis of a conventional short-bag pulse dust remover, integrates the characteristics of chambered back blowing and pulse dust removal, overcomes the defects of insufficient strength of common chambered back blowing and reattachment of common pulse dust removal dust, prolongs a bag and fully plays the role of powerful dust removal of compressed air. The device has the advantages of small floor area, stable operation and reliable performance, and can be widely applied to industries such as metallurgy, casting, building materials, mines, chemical industry and the like.
The current chinese patent that bulletin number is CN208287677U discloses an pulsed sack dust collecting equipment, including the dust remover main part, the header tank, the suspension type water pipe, the micropump, electric telescopic handle, the aeration dish, the ion case, the drying cabinet, separation net and adsorption equipment, the header tank is fixed at the inside upside of shell, the suspension type water pipe is installed to the terminal surface under the header tank, the micropump assembly is at suspension type water pipe right-hand member face, electric telescopic handle installs on the inside right side of shell, the aeration dish is installed at the shower nozzle downside, the problem of original sack cleaner spray structure insufficient is solved in this design, the problem of original sack cleaner purifying effect thorough inadequately has been solved in this design.
The above technical solution has the following disadvantages: the dust remover main part is placed outdoors, and as long as time passes, dust is easily adhered to the top and the outer wall of the dust remover main part, so that the operation on the dust remover main part is easily influenced when more dust is adhered to the outer part of the dust remover main part, and the dust remover main part has large volume and is difficult to clean the outer part of the dust remover main part systematically.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
Referring to fig. 1, for the utility model discloses a pulsed dust collecting equipment, including dust remover main part 1, intake pipe 2 and outlet duct 3, the cross-section of dust remover main part 1 is squarely, intake pipe 2 and outlet duct 3 all communicate with dust remover main part 1 is inside, intake pipe 2 and outlet duct 3 are located the both sides wall that dust remover main part 1 is relative respectively, intake pipe 2 is located the lower part position in the 1 outside of dust remover main part, outlet duct 3 is located the upper portion position in the 1 outside of dust remover main part, support 4 is passed through to dust remover main part 1 bottom and is stabilized it and support.
The top of the dust remover main body 1 is provided with a dust collection assembly which can clean dust on the top of the dust remover main body 1. Dust collection assembly includes dust catcher main part 5, first dust absorption pipe 6, first dust absorption fill 7 and first support seat 8, dust catcher main part 5 is fixed in 1 top position of dust catcher main part, first dust absorption pipe 6 and 5 intercommunications of dust catcher main part, first dust absorption fill 7 communicates in the one end that first dust absorption pipe 6 kept away from dust catcher main part 5, first support seat 8 is fixed in the top of dust catcher main part 5, first dust absorption fill 7 is fixed in on the first support seat 8, the opening of first dust absorption fill 7 is circular setting, and first dust absorption fill 7 is vertical downwards, there is the certain distance between 7 bottoms of first dust absorption fill and 1 top of dust catcher main part. After the dust collector body 5 is started, dust on the top of the dust collector body 1 can be sucked into the first dust suction pipe 6 through the first dust suction hopper 7 and then sucked into the dust collector body 5, so that the dust on the top of the dust collector body 1 can be cleaned.
In order to clean dust on the outer side wall of the dust remover main body 1, a brush mechanism is arranged on the outer side of the dust remover main body 1, in order to enable the brush mechanism to clean the outer side walls of the dust remover main body 1 in different areas, a lifting assembly is arranged on the outer side of the dust remover main body 1, the lifting assembly can lift the brush mechanism, and the brush mechanism and the lifting assembly are both provided with two groups. The lifting assembly comprises two sets of mounting seats 9, a screw rod 10, a guide rod 11, a motor 12 and a sliding seat 13, the mounting seats 9 are U-shaped, the mounting seats 9 are vertically arranged, the heights of the two sets of mounting seats 9 are the same, mounting plates 14 are vertically fixed at two ends of each mounting seat 9, mounting screws 15 are arranged on the mounting plates 14 in a penetrating mode, and the mounting plates 14 are fixed with the outer side of the dust remover main body 1 through the mounting screws 15. The lead screw 10 is vertically arranged on one group of mounting seats 9, the guide rod 11 is arranged on the other group of mounting seats 9, two ends of the lead screw 10 are rotatably connected with the corresponding mounting seats 9, and two ends of the guide rod 11 are fixed with the corresponding mounting seats 9. The sliding seat 13 is arranged on one side of the mounting seat 9 close to the dust remover main body 1, the screw rod 10 and the guide rod 11 vertically penetrate through the sliding seat 13, the screw rod 10 is in threaded connection with the sliding seat 13, and the guide rod 11 is in sliding connection with the sliding seat 13. The motor 12 is vertically fixed on the top of the mounting seat 9 connected with the screw rod 10, and the output end of the motor 12 is fixedly connected with the screw rod 10, in this embodiment, the motor 12 is a servo motor. The motor 12 drives the screw rod 10 to rotate, and the guide rod 11 simultaneously limits the sliding seat 13, so that the sliding seat 13 is driven to vertically slide, and the sliding seat 13 can drive the brush mechanism to slide in the vertical direction.
Referring to fig. 1 and 2, the brush mechanism is arranged on one side of the sliding seat 13 close to the dust collector main body 1, the brush mechanism comprises a connecting strip 16, a connecting assembly and a brush main body 17, two groups of connecting strips 16 are horizontally fixed at two ends of one side of the sliding seat 13 close to the dust collector main body 1, the heights of the two groups of connecting strips 16 are the same, the connecting strip 16 is arranged on one side of the sliding seat 13 close to the dust collector main body 1 in a penetrating mode, the top of the sliding seat 13 is vertically provided with a connecting screw 18 in a penetrating mode, and the connecting strip 16 and the sliding seat 13 are fixed through the. The brush main body 17 is located between two sets of connecting strips 16, and connecting strip 16 passes through coupling assembling and is connected with the brush mechanism, and coupling assembling includes waist shape hole 19, screw rod 20 and nut 21, and waist shape hole 19 level is seted up on connecting strip 16, and waist shape hole 19 runs through the relative both sides wall of connecting strip 16, and waist shape hole 19 extends the setting along the length direction of connecting strip 16.
The brush main part 17 is the plate body of rectangular shape, the brush main part 17 is the level setting, the length direction of brush main part 17 is parallel with the length direction of sliding seat 13, one side that brush main part 17 is close to dust remover main part 1 contacts with dust remover main part 1 lateral wall, the screw rod 20 level is fixed in brush main part 17 and is close to the both ends of connecting strip 16, and screw rod 20 slides and wears to locate waist shape hole 19, screw rod 20's diameter is less than the distance between the relative both sides wall in waist shape hole 19, waist shape hole 19 is stretched out to the one end that brush main part 17 was kept away from to screw rod 20, nut 21 threaded connection is in the screw rod 20 outside, and nut 21 is located one side that. Through setting up coupling assembling, can adjust the distance between brush main part 17 and the 1 lateral wall of dust remover main part to adjust the clean dynamics of brush main part 17. After the sliding seat 13 goes up and down, the brush main body 17 is driven to move vertically, so that the outer side wall of the dust remover main body 1 can be scrubbed by the brush on the brush main body 17, and dust on the outer side wall of the dust remover main body 1 is brushed.
Referring to fig. 1 and 3, in order to adsorb dust brushed by the brush main body 17, the cleaner main body 5 is communicated with a second dust suction pipe 22, a position, far away from the cleaner main body 5, of the outer side of the second dust suction pipe 22 is fixedly arranged in the sliding seat 13 in a penetrating manner, one end, far away from the cleaner main body 5, of the second dust suction pipe 22 is communicated with a second dust suction hopper 23, the second dust suction hopper 23 is positioned below the sliding seat 13, an opening of the second dust suction hopper 23 is arranged in a rectangular manner, and an opening of the second dust suction hopper 23 faces the outer side wall of the cleaner main body 1.
In order to further clean the dust on the outer side wall of the dust remover main body 1, connecting rods 24 are horizontally fixed at two ends of the sliding seat 13 close to the outer side of the dust remover main body 1, the two connecting rods 24 are respectively positioned at two opposite sides outside the dust remover main body 1, a brush sleeve 25 is sleeved outside the connecting rods 24, the brush sleeve 25 is rotatably connected with the connecting rods 24, and the outer side of the brush sleeve 25 is in contact with the outer side of the dust remover main body 1. When the sliding seat 13 moves up and down, the brush outside the brush sleeve 25 can clean the outer side wall of the dust collector body 1.
The implementation principle of the embodiment is as follows: when the dust to 1 top of dust remover main part and lateral wall need be cleared up, starter motor 12, motor 12 drives lead screw 10 and rotates, guide bar 11 carries on spacingly to sliding seat 13 simultaneously, thereby it slides in vertical direction to drive sliding seat 13, make the brush in the brush main part 17 can scrub dust remover main part 1 lateral wall, thereby brush off the accumulational dust of 1 lateral wall of dust remover main part, sliding seat 13 is gliding simultaneously can drive second dust absorption fill 23 and reciprocate, the dust that brush main part 17 brushed down can inhale in dust remover main part 5 through second dust absorption fill 23, and dust remover main part 1 top accumulational dust can inhale in dust remover main part 5 through first dust absorption fill 7, thereby can carry out systematic clearance to the dust of 1 outside of dust remover main part.
